Apple has announced a highly anticipated event taking place on May 7 at 10 am ET. The event with the tagline "Let loose" will be livestreamed on Apple's website and is expected to reveal new iPad models and features. This announcement comes after a break in iPad releases in 2023.

According to CNBC, analysts and reports are speculating about potential upgrades to the high-end iPad Pro and a larger iPad Air. The Apple Pencil is prominently featured in the invitation graphic, indicating that the focus will be on iPad-related announcements.

Upcoming iPad Air, iPad Pro Upgrade

Bloomberg's Mark Gurman writes in a recent newsletter that retail iPad availability is dwindling ahead of the anticipated revamp. According to sources, inventory of several iPad Air models in retail stores has begun to decrease, while current iPad Pro models remain well-stocked.

According to Gurman's report, the iPad Air will be refreshed soon, as will the iPad Pro, which may get a new OLED screen. However, the report calls Apple's marketing strategy into question if the latest models are significantly more expensive than the current ones.

The event's timing aligns with past spring announcements from Apple, CNBC noted, including the March 2022 launch of the iPad Air alongside a lower-end iPhone.

Further details and updates are anticipated during the event, with additional announcements expected at Apple's Worldwide Developers Conference in June.
